Sodium reacts with chlorine to form the compound sodium chloride, or salt. The chemical formula below shows how the two elements combine into a compound.

2Na + Cla → 2NaCl
If the total mass of the reactants is 58.44 amu, what will be the total mass of the products?
(1 point)
• 29.22 amu
• 116.88 amu
• 60 amu
58.44 amu

1 answer

In a chemical reaction, the law of conservation of mass states that the total mass of reactants is equal to the total mass of products. Therefore, if the total mass of the reactants is 58.44 amu, the total mass of the products will also be 58.44 amu.

So the answer is 58.44 amu.
